Minitennis
In mini tennis, children aged 5 to 8 start with adapted balls and the Play and Stay concept. The sessions focus on coordination, ball skills, and basic tennis techniques to foster a lasting interest in the sport. Groups consist of a maximum of 12 students per lesson, and training takes place on adapted courts according to international regulations. The goal is for the student to be able to serve and keep the ball in play control after four terms, allowing them to progress to tennis school.
